We Are Recruiting

Salford Church Leader

We are looking for a leader for New Life Community Church Salford, a recently established church in the centre of Salford.

Your role would be to grow the church and to replant over the next few years. You would lead a team of volunteers and to reach out to the city centre, make disciples, and to see opportunities for new congregations. The post is exciting and challenging, in a rapidly-changing city-region with huge potential.

You:

  • You are committed to evangelism, teaching the Bible, leading a team, and prayer.
  • Experience is welcome, but passion for the work is required!
  • You must be able to lead a multi-cultural team, and shape the vision of the church.
  • A second language is useful, but not required.
  • You must speak fluent English and have the right to work in the UK.
  • You will have the ability to lead a new church in its outreach and grow the gifts of the congregation.
